Estate Agent Property Manager / Administrator - Company Overview:

Our client, a well-established and dynamic estate agency, is seeking a proactive Property Manager / Administrator to join their team. This is a great opportunity to combine property management with essential administrative support, ensuring smooth property operations and tenant relations.

Estate Agent Property Manager / Administrator - Role and Responsibilities:

  • Oversee day-to-day property management tasks, ensuring properties are well-maintained and tenants are satisfied.
  • Coordinate maintenance and repairs, liaising with contractors as needed.
  • Handle rent collection and keep financial records updated.
  • Draft and manage tenancy agreements and renewals.
  • Conduct property inspections and ensure compliance with safety regulations.
  • Provide general administrative support and manage tenant communications.

Estate Agent Property Manager / Administrator - Skills and Experience:

  • Experience in property management or a similar role is essential.
  • Strong communication and organisational sk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ple tasks efficiently.
  • Knowledge of basic property management practices and legal requirements.
  • Full UK driving licence or equivalent is required.

How to prepare for a job interview at Get Staff

✨Showcase Your Property Management Experience

Make sure to highlight your previous experience in property management during the interview. Be prepared to discuss specific examples of how you've handled tenant relations, maintenance issues, and financial record-keeping.

✨Demonstrate Strong Communication Skills

As a Property Manager, communication is key. Practice artic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. You might be asked about how you would handle difficult conversations with tenants or contractors, so think through your responses.

✨Familiarise Yourself with Legal Requirements

Brush up on the basic legal requirements related to property management. Being knowledgeable about tenancy agreements and safety regulations will show that you're serious about the role and understand the responsibilities involved.

✨Prepare Questions for the Interviewers

Have a few thoughtful questions ready to ask the interviewers. This could include inquiries about the company culture, team dynamics, or specific challenges they face in property management. It shows your interest and engagement in the role.
